NGX ASI Falls by 0.18% Amid Renewed Profit Taking Activity

The Domestic stock market index fell by 0.18 per cent to close at 47,202.30 as the bears finally took over the Exchange. Hence, the year-to-date gain of the local bourse fell to 9.87 per cent despite the Exchange printing a higher number of gainers (19) than losers (16).
Specifically, the share prices of NEM, INTERBREW, FBNH, GTCO, SEPLAT, ZENITHBANK, UBA, DANGSUGAR and NB declined by 6.48 per cent, 4.59 per cent, 3.86 per cent, 2.39per cent, 1.85 per cent, 1.82 per cent, 1.12 per cent and 0.10 per cent respectively.
Given the southward movement in the benchmark index, performance across sub-indices was largely negative except for the NGX Consumer Goods Index and the NGX Industrial Index which rose by0.10 per cent and 0.03per cent respectively.
The NGX Banking Index, NGX Insurance Index and the NGX Oil/ Gas Index fell by 0.95 per cent, 0.49 per cent, and 0.99 per cent respectively.
Meanwhile, market activity was rather strong today as the volume of stock traded rose by 57.23 per cent to N198.12 million; also, the value of stocks traded increased by 28.79 per cent to N4.39 billion – as investors sold more of blue-chip stocks.
